Robert de La Salle explored for France. He is best known for his expeditions in North America, particularly his exploration of the Mississippi River and the surrounding regions in the late 17th century. La Salle claimed vast territories for France, including parts of the Great Lakes and the Mississippi River basin, which he named Louisiana in honor of King Louis XIV.
